在信息爆炸的今天,数据已经成为各行各业不可或缺的资源。而如何高效地管理和处理这些数据,是每个企业和个人都需要面对的挑战。逻辑覆盖排序,作为一种高效的数据处理方法,能够帮助我们在纷繁复杂的数据中找到条理,提升工作效率。接下来,就让我们一起来揭秘逻辑覆盖排序的奥秘。
逻辑覆盖排序的定义
逻辑覆盖排序,又称逻辑排序,是一种基于数据逻辑关系进行排序的方法。它不同于传统的基于数值大小或字符串顺序的排序方式,而是根据数据本身的逻辑关系进行排序。这种排序方法能够更好地满足实际应用中的需求,特别是在处理具有复杂逻辑关系的数据时。
逻辑覆盖排序的特点
- 适应性:逻辑覆盖排序能够适应各种复杂的数据逻辑关系,不受数据类型限制。
- 灵活性:可以根据实际需求调整排序规则,满足不同场景下的排序需求。
- 高效性:在处理大量数据时,逻辑覆盖排序能够快速完成排序任务,提高工作效率。
- 可扩展性:逻辑覆盖排序可以与其他数据处理方法相结合,实现更强大的功能。
逻辑覆盖排序的应用场景
- 企业数据管理:在企业管理系统中,逻辑覆盖排序可以帮助企业快速定位关键信息,提高决策效率。
- 电子商务:在电子商务平台中,逻辑覆盖排序可以优化商品推荐、搜索结果等,提升用户体验。
- 金融领域:在金融领域,逻辑覆盖排序可以用于风险评估、投资组合优化等,提高投资效益。
- 教育领域:在教育领域,逻辑覆盖排序可以帮助教师更好地组织教学内容,提高教学质量。
逻辑覆盖排序的实现方法
- 构建逻辑关系模型:首先,需要分析数据的逻辑关系,构建相应的逻辑关系模型。
- 定义排序规则:根据逻辑关系模型,定义排序规则,包括排序字段、排序方向等。
- 实现排序算法:根据排序规则,实现相应的排序算法,如冒泡排序、快速排序等。
- 优化排序性能:针对实际应用场景,对排序算法进行优化,提高排序效率。
逻辑覆盖排序的案例分析
以一个简单的学生成绩管理系统为例,假设我们需要根据学生的成绩和出勤情况进行排序。首先,我们构建一个逻辑关系模型,将成绩和出勤情况作为排序字段,并定义排序方向为成绩降序、出勤情况升序。然后,实现一个基于该逻辑关系的排序算法,对学生的成绩和出勤情况进行排序。最后,根据排序结果,我们可以快速找到成绩优秀且出勤情况良好的学生,为教师提供参考。
总结
逻辑覆盖排序是一种高效、灵活的数据处理方法,能够帮助我们更好地管理和处理数据。在实际应用中,合理运用逻辑覆盖排序,可以提升工作效率,为企业和个人创造更多价值。
